The above picture was taken this past March [2003] at More Mesa near Santa Barbara, California and shows an asphaltum seep slowly flowing out of the sea bluff. The appearance of the flow can change dramatically from month to month, and on this day made a nice haul-out spot for a juvenile California Sea Lion (Zalophus californianus).
